Retire Phase

During the Retire Phase the system is successfully shut down in a controlled manner. Extensive planning defines all tasks necessary to decommission the system, using a detailed System Disposition Checklist. Any remaining activities or functionalities must transition to a different process or system. During this phase, the Business Owner closes out relevant contracts and sends data to an archive according to the CMS System of Record (SORN) or other guidelines. The business owner must dispose of hardware in accordance with Federal best practices.

Key Objectives

  1. Archive any data according to the SORN, if present, or other Federal regulation.
  2. Close out all related contractual actions and agreements related to the system
  3. Properly dispose of hardware or infrastructure used by the system.

Exit Criteria

  1. Business Owner Attests to Completing System Disposition Checklist (download below)
